		<description>That sounds like an awesome game. A bunch of friends and i came up with an interesting alternative to doubles ping pong. Its called Volly Pong. The scoring is still the same but instead of just one person hitting the ball at a time a player could actually set his/her partner up for a spike or whatever the player wanted to do by bumping the ball up in the air for your partner. The ball can only be hit twice but it can be played off of anything and everything except for the players free hand. Try it out! Loads of fun!</description>

haven&#039;t you ever played ping-pong with  like 10 people? 
each has its own paddle and after you hit the ball you have to run around to hit the next turn on another side of the table, if you cannot you leave the play. at first it easy but imagine how much running you have to do when there are 3 persons left. when just 2 players left they play a &#039;normal&#039; match.
